About J. L.

J. L. is a scholar working on Electrical and Electronic Engineering, Computational Theory and Mathematics, Biomedical Engineering, Computer Vision and Pattern Recognition and Aerospace Engineering, having authored 10 papers that have together received 27 indexed citations. Recurring topics across this work include Quantum-Dot Cellular Automata (3 papers), Face recognition and analysis (2 papers), Antenna Design and Analysis (2 papers), Quantum and electron transport phenomena (1 paper), COVID-19 diagnosis using AI (1 paper), Quantum Computing Algorithms and Architecture (1 paper), COVID-19 and Mental Health (1 paper) and Low-power high-performance VLSI design (1 paper). The work is most often cited by research in Computational Theory and Mathematics (6 citations), Radiology, Nuclear Medicine and Imaging (7 citations), Computer Networks and Communications (6 citations), Biomedical Engineering (10 citations) and Modeling and Simulation (1 citation). J. L. has collaborated with scholars based in India. Frequent co-authors include V. Balamurugan, R. Manikandan, Stewart Kirubakaran S and Ravi Kumar. Their work appears in journals such as International Journal of Pervasive Computing and Communications and IOP Conference Series Materials Science and Engineering.
